Moreland
Moreland is wealthier than most US places, with a median household income of $78,438.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$204,700. Households here earn about 28% more than the Georgia median.

How many people live in Moreland, Georgia?
Moreland, Georgia has about 382 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in Moreland, Georgia?
The typical household in Moreland, Georgia earns about $78,438 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Moreland, Georgia expensive?
In Moreland, Georgia, the median home is worth about $204,700, and the typical rent is about $973 a month.
How educated are people in Moreland, Georgia?
About 23.9% of adults age 25 and over in Moreland, Georgia h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Moreland, Georgia?
About 6.6% of people in Moreland, Georgia live below the federal poverty line.
